What you pay here is worked out from your household income and family size, not read off a price list. The scale belongs to Johnson Health Center, not to a national schedule, so the only reliable figure is the one they give you. Ask for your band in writing before agreeing to a course of treatment. This clinic has a Medicaid billing registration on file, which is a good sign but not a guarantee for your particular plan. Adult dental coverage under Virginia Medicaid is decided at state level and has changed more than once in most states; children’s dental coverage is required everywhere. Photo identification, proof of address, and documentation of household income — recent pay stubs, a benefits award letter or a tax return. Take your insurance or Medicaid card if you have one, and a list of any medications you take.
Because an examination, X-rays and a cleaning are separate items, priced separately, even when they happen in the same half hour. This is the most common unpleasant surprise at a first visit. Ask for the price of each before you book, and ask whether the discount applies to all three or only to some.

Original Medicare does not cover routine dental care, which surprises most people who reach retirement expecting otherwise. Some Medicare Advantage plans include a limited dental benefit. The sliding scale here does not depend on Medicare, so ask about it separately.
Dental hours are frequently shorter than the hours posted for the health center as a whole, and they are not published in a form we can confirm for this clinic. Ask for the dental schedule specifically rather than the center’s.
